#4b649f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b649f is composed of 29.4% red, 39.2%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 222.1 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 45.9%. #4b649f color hex could be obtained by blending #96c8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#4b649f color description : Dark moderate blue.
#4b649f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4b649f has RGB values of R:75, G:100,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 4940959.
